ZIP Code 47861 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Sullivan County, Indiana, home to about 640 residents. At $55,772, its median household income sits in line with Sullivan County's $54,985.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 47861's population declined 3.5% from 663 to 640, while its median household income fell 15.8% from $66,250 to $55,772.

90.9% of workers drive to work alone. 77.5% of homes are single-family detached houses.
